Pearson Packaging Systems, a Spokane, Wash.-based manufacturer of secondary packaging equipment, expanded its end-of-line solutions by acquiring Moen Industries, a Los Angeles-based producer and innovator of high-performance packaging equipment and corrugated packaging designs. Michael Senske, president and CEO of Pearson Packaging Systems, will lead the company under the Pearson Packaging Systems name. Pearson will retain Moen engineering, service and sales support in the Los Angeles area.
"Pearson's acquisition of Moen Industries will translate into significant benefits for our customers," says Senske. "Moen Industries' patented tray former technology adds a new dimension to our current product portfolio, enabling us to offer the most complete range of integrated secondary packaging equipment available under one roof in the industry today. This provides buyers with the highest equipment effectiveness and the lowest total cost of ownership from streamlined products, service, parts and support."
